The Jordanian capital, Amman, witnessed the establishment of the second season of the Miss Cats competition in Jordan, with wide participation and sponsored by a company specialized in selling cat food.


Activists on social media reported pictures of the party that was held at the Days Inn Hotel in Amman last Saturday and ended with the coronation of the King and Miss Cats in Jordan.

According to the competition announcement, the conditions for participation stipulated that all cats should be free of diseases in general, and in the category of short hair and long hair for the registered and local.

It also required that the participating cat be over 5 months old.


The competition received great interaction among Jordanian activists on social media, some of whom expressed their admiration for the holding of these competitions in Jordan, and they transmitted pictures of the competition and considered it a nice means of entertainment, while some activists mocked the competition and criticized the timing in which it was held, as the Jordanian street faces stifling financial crises.

It is noteworthy that the "Long Hair" cat, Lisa, had won the Miss Cats competition in the first season of the competition, which was held for the first time two years ago.
